Difference between grinding and milling The abrasive grains in the wheel are much smaller and more numerous than the teeth on a milling cutter. Cutting speeds in grinding are much higher than in milling. The abrasive grits in a grinding wheel are randomly oriented . A grinding wheel is self-sharpening.

Basics of Grinding Fundamental Manufacturing Processes Video Series Study Guide - 2 - Another aspect of grinding wheels is their pore structure or density, which refers to the porosity between individual grains. This pore structure creates spaces between the grains that provide coolant retention and areas for the chips to form.

Grain size depends upon quantity of material to the ground required quality of surface finish; and hardness of workpiece material. Find and very fine grain size is used for precision grinding, however, coarse and medium grain size is used for rough grinding.
